Wood Surface Preparation for Marine Varnish
Proper preparation of the wood surface is crucial for achieving optimal results with marine varnish. Start by sanding the countertop to create a smooth surface. Use a fine-grit sandpaper to eliminate any imperfections and ensure the varnish adheres well. After sanding, clean the surface thoroughly to remove dust and debris.

Marine Varnish Application Techniques
Applying marine varnish requires attention to detail to ensure an even coat. Use a high-quality brush or spray applicator for the best results. Apply thin layers, allowing each coat to dry completely before adding the next. This method builds a strong protective barrier against water and wear.

Wood Countertop Care and Varnish Reapplication
Maintaining your wood bathroom countertop is essential for preserving its beauty and functionality. Regular cleaning with mild soap and water will prevent buildup and damage. Avoid harsh chemicals that can strip the varnish. Reapply marine varnish every few years, depending on wear and exposure to moisture.
